dc.description.abstractPurpose: To assess the level of knowledge about the common approaches to children's oral and dental health in a sample of Turkish pediatricians. Methods: A total of 130 pediatricians responded to an 18-question electronic survey about their personal information and knowledge about children's oral health. The data obtained were analyzed using the Mann-Whitney U, Kruskal-Wallis, and multiple linear regression analysis tests. Results: The mean pediatricians' knowledge score was 7.99 +/- 1.67 (range: zero to 11) and the median score was eight. There were no statistically signification relationships between the pediatricians' mean knowledge, their sociodemographic factors and their educational background about children's oral health. Conclusion: Turkish pediatricians need more pediatric oral health education.en_US
